    Hi,

    It will be great to have an open source version of rfxcom, I mean a library that can manage multiple radio protocoles. RFXCOM is quite expensive and I think mySensors library can also support other radio protocoles to be compatible with other devices on the market.

    I see on an other thread maybe mySensors will be compatible with radioHead library who is also compatible with 433Hz radio transmitters. So we can work to a new api who can manage all 433Hz protocoles like RFXCOM do. Like this we can have a RFXCOM like for small $$ :)

    Anyone will be interested about a such project ?

    For example we can create a top layer on mySensors and make serial communication become :

    protocole;protocole-params...;
    

    Few examples for :
    MySensors :

    mysensors;node-id;child-sensor-id;message-type;ack;sub-type;payload\n
    

    Chacon/HomeEasy :

    homeeasy;sender-id;group;state;receiver-id;dim-level
    

    same for all protocol we want to support

      @jaumard

      Dont think this is very nice to RFXCom dont you think?

      Besides, that you can decode a 'few' protocols, do you really think you can decode all that RFXCom does?

      What is expensive ? 100 euro's for a rock solid (and active developed) device ?

      Did you looked at the 'RFLink' project?
